The Spirit of the Kazania in Crete: An Autumn Tradition

Each autumn in Crete, as the grape harvest season concludes, the island awakens to one of its most cherished traditions: the Kazania. In villages across the mountains and valleys, copper stills are lit and the first drops of raki begin to flow. Yet the Kazania is not merely about distilling a drink—it is a gathering that honors heritage, kinship, and the island’s timeless rhythm of life.

The ritual unfolds with remarkable simplicity. Families and neighbors gather around the stills, tables are filled with meze, and music drifts through the cool evening air. Laughter and conversation mix with the scent of firewood and grapes, transforming these small distilleries into spaces of joy and belonging. For Cretans, it is a season of reaffirming bonds. For visitors, it is an invitation to witness authenticity at its purest.
